Output ebdd6ac90767ef65d86321e04c92340c06cd307ba75d1e056754cc8e0dfa8d6b:0

value
105000
script pubkey
OP_0 OP_PUSHBYTES_32 216f182d22a99356fc577ac61c17fa7117233f8c6bd39b4d9747e60d7279e24d
address
tb1qy9h3stfz4xf4dlzh0trpc9l6wytjx0uvd0feknvhglnq6uneufxsp63a3h
transaction
ebdd6ac90767ef65d86321e04c92340c06cd307ba75d1e056754cc8e0dfa8d6b
confirmations
20628
spent
true